Hiawatha, Kansas - Grier Gardens - Scrap Paradise for Mother Hiawatha resident Barry Grier has built a stunning idyllic
garden on the edge of this northeast Kansas community.
A huge colorful gazebo sits in the middle of this half acre of ponds, tres
and over 70 different varieties of plants and flowers. Birds and small
animals abound inside this peaceful haven. Mr. Grier built this prayer
retreat for his mother entirely out of scrap materials and by hand.
